- OCCUPANT RESTRAINTS CONTROLLER (ORC) INSTALLED/LOOSE OR WIRING HARNESS DAMAGE NOTE:
Occupant Restraints Controller (ORC) installation and mounting bolt torque is crucial for proper operation.
WARNING:To avoid serious or fatal injury on vehicles equipped with airbags, disable the Supplemental Restraint System (SRS) before attempting any steering wheel, steering column, airbag, seat belt tensioner, impact sensor, or instrument panel component diagnosis or service. Disconnect and isolate the battery negative (ground) cable, then wait two minutes for the system capacitor to discharge before performing further diagnosis or service. This is the only sure way to disable the SRS. Failure to take the proper precautions could result in accidental airbag deployment.
- Turn the ignition off.
- Check the ORC for damaged, modified, and or bent mounting brackets.
- Check the ORC mounting bolts for a loose or over tightened condition.
- Verify the correct ORC part number matches the vehicle.
- Check all related wiring for bruised, chafed, pierced, or partially broken wires.
- Check all related connectors for bro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ded terminals.
Were any problems found?
Yes
- Repair as necessary.
- Perform the ABS VERIFICATION TEST. Refer to ABS VERIFICATION TEST .
No
- Go To 4
- ABS INITIALIZATION ROUTINE NOTE:
The ABS Initialization must be performed on a level surface with the wheels pointing straight.
- With the scan tool, under "Miscellaneous Functions" perform the ABS Initialization routine.
- With the scan tool, erase ABS DTCs.
- Cycle the ignition from off to on.
- With the scan tool, read ABS DTCs.
Does the DTC remain active?
Yes
- Perform the ABS Initialization routine again, if still unsuccessful.
- Go To 5
No
- Test Complete.
- Perform the ABS VERIFICATION TEST. Refer to ABS VERIFICATION TEST .
